I don't think that specifies the time control does it?    So if a player
exceeds 15 seconds he starts to use one of his byoyomi periods?    How long
for the byoyomi phases?

I don't think 15 seconds per move average is bad for humans at all,  but if
you have to make each move in 15 seconds it's horrible and I can see that
this is going to make the computer really look good.

For making strength claims there should be some sort of standard.   You
could take almost any program and get 5 dan or more  by setting the time to
1 second per move.
